The Tundra of Eastern Tibet is bright green in the short summer season in July and August and white with snow most of the ten month winter season. Nomads graze yak, sheep and goats and live far from their neighbors. Their tents are cool in summer and warm in winter because the hand woven yak wool strips are loose when it is warm and tight in cold air.They look like huge spiders crouching on the green carpeted hills.
Sunning of the Buddha Festival at Ta'er Lamasery in Qinghai Province takes place each July. A huge tapestry is carried to a hillside and displayed for a few hours, ending in prayers and chanting by the monks. Then masked dancing follows. This is at the monastery where Dalai Lama was trained as a child before being taken to Lhasa to live in the Potala.
